What uxjo sends, records, and what holds it.
Your provider, your sending reputation. uxjo handles the parts that are easy to get wrong.
- Campaigns and one-off sends, now or scheduled, to an audience you filtered
- Journey steps. Email is a step like any other, so one flow can cross channelsjourney.step
- A plain-text alternative, generated with every message rather than left to chance
- A preheader you write, so the preview line is not the first sentence by accident
- A footer that cannot be removed by accident. Address and unsubscribe link, always attached
- Delivery, opens and clicks, against the same contact that holds their WhatsApp thread
- Unsubscribes as consent state, not as a list someone has to remember to check
- Bounces and complaints, so a bad address stops being retried
- Cost and volume in the same ledger as every other channel
- Unsubscribe is one click, and it is honoured on every channel. Someone who opts out of marketing stays opted out
- Suppression is checked in the data layer, so it holds for a journey and for an API call, not just for the compose screen
- You keep your own reputation. Mail leaves through your provider and your domain, not a shared pool
- Every send is logged with the person who approved it

Asked and answered.
Does uxjo send email?
Yes. Campaigns, one-off sends and journey steps go out through the email provider you already pay for, so you keep your own sending reputation.
Is email a separate tool from the messaging channels?
No. An email step sits beside a WhatsApp step in the same journey, and delivery, opens, clicks and unsubscribes are recorded on the same contact card as that person’s WhatsApp thread.
How are unsubscribes handled?
An unsubscribe is one click and is recorded as consent state. Suppression is checked in the data layer, so it holds even for a journey step or an API call, and the footer cannot be removed by accident.
